The properties of a rectangular prism are listed below: Density = 120 g/cm3 Length = 4 cm Width = 2 cm Height = 1 cm What is the mass of the rectangular prism? (4 points)

Since density is the ratio of the substance's mass to its volume,

Density = Mass/Volume

Mass = Density*Volume

The volume of a rectangular prism is:

V = LWH = 4×2×1 = 8 cm³

Mass = (120 g/cm³)(8 cm³)

Mass = 960 grams
